Italian steelmaker Alfa Acciai has signed a contract with Danieli, to expand the spooled bar and coil production at its Brescia plant’s rolling mill No.2.
The mill currently produces 300,000mt of steel bars and coils. The plant feeds 130mm billet into two rolling lines, using a Danieli K-weld machine. The lines produce 5.5-16mm bars and 6-16mm coils separately. Under the new layout designed by Danieli, both the lines will be fed simultaneously, increasing both speed and efficiency, and in turn, the mill’s annual output. However, the projected increase in production volumes was not disclosed.
The new design will also incorporate automation into the process. The project will be undertaken in cooperation with both the firms’ technical departments.
According to media reports, the upgraded plant will be commissioned by the end of the year.
Alfa currently has a melt shop, which produces 1mn mt of billets to feed both the rolling mills. Mill No.1 is equipped to produce 700,000mt of 8-32mm of steel rebar.
